This is the professionals choice RG59 Cable which also incorporates 2 core power cable. This power cable runs along the side of the coax and will allow you to power your cameras from a central location. At the end of the cable you would terminate it with BNC connectors these will then plug in to your CCTV camera and DVR recorder. Can be used with Crimp and Twist-On BNC Connectors Colour: Black
A standard shield RG59 coaxial cable with an impedance of 75Ω, single bare copper inner conductor (0.70mm diameter), foam PE insulator (3.70mm diameter) and bonded AL/P foil fisrt shield & aluminium wire second shield. Black PVC jacket.
The RG59 and power cords are a siamese construction
